PORTFOLIO MANAGEMENT SERVICES OF THE SUB-ADVISER. The Sub-Adviser is hereby employed and authorized to select portfolio securities and other instruments for investment by the Fund, to purchase and to sell securities and other instruments for the Fund Account, and upon making any purchase or sale decision, to place orders for the execution of such portfolio transactions in accordance with Sections 6 and 7 hereof (as amended from time to time). In providing portfolio management services to the Fund Account, the Sub-Adviser shall be subject to and shall conform to such investment restrictions as are set forth in the 1940 Act and the rules thereunder, the Internal Revenue Code, applicable state securities laws, applicable statutes and regulations of foreign jurisdictions, the supervision and control of the Board of Directors of Great-West Funds, such specific instructions as the Board of Directors may adopt and communicate to the Sub-Adviser, the investment objective, policies and restrictions of Great-West Funds applicable to the Fund furnished pursuant to Section 5 of this Agreement and other instructions communicated to the Sub-Adviser by the Adviser. In so doing, the Sub-Adviser shall manage the Fund Account subject to the investment limitations of the 1940 Act as if the Fund Account were a separate registered investment company, unless otherwise instructed by the Adviser or Great-West Funds. The Sub-Adviser is not authorized by Great-West Funds or the Adviser to take any action, including the purchase or sale of securities for the Fund Account, in contravention of any restriction, limitation, policy or instruction described in the previous sentence. At Great-West Funds’ reasonable request, the Sub-Adviser will consult with Great-West Funds or with the Adviser with respect to any decision made by it with respect to the investments of the Fund Account. The Adviser will provide all of the services described in the Advisory Agreement other than those services delegated to the Sub-Adviser hereunder. The Sub-Adviser will, no less frequently than annually, present to the Board of Directors of Great-West Funds in person and provide such materials as the Adviser or Great-West Funds reasonably requests. The Sub-Adviser will also cooperate in periodic compliance inspections of the Sub-Adviser by the Adviser. The Sub-Adviser is authorized on behalf of the Fund to (i) enter into agreements and execute any documents required to meet the obligations of the Fund with respect to any investments made for the Fund Account which shall include any market and/or industry standard documentation and the standard representations contained therein; and (ii) acknowledge the receipt of brokers’ risk disclosure statements, electronic trading disclosure statements and similar disclosures. The Sub-Adviser shall not have the authority to cause Great-West Funds to deliver securities and other property, or pay cash to the Sub-Adviser. Further, Sub-Adviser shall maintain all accounts, books and records with respect to the Fund Account as are required of a sub-advisor of a registered investment company pursuant to the 1940 Act and Investment Advisers Act of 1940, as amended (the “Advisers Act”), and the rules thereunder. In compliance with the requirements of Rule 31a-3 under the 1940 Act, the Sub-Adviser hereby agrees that all records that it maintains for the Fund are the property of the Fund and will promptly surrender them to designated officers of Great-West Funds any or all such records upon request. The Sub-Adviser agrees to preserve for the periods described by Rule 31a-2 under the 1940 Act any records that it maintains for the Fund and that are required to be maintained by Rule 31a-1 under the 1940 Act. Any such records shall be made available, within five business days of the request, to the Fund’s accountants or auditors during regular business hours at the Sub-Adviser’s offices upon written notice. In addition, the Sub-Adviser will provide any materials reasonably related to the investment sub-advisory services provided hereunder, as may be reasonably requested in writing by Great-West Funds or the Adviser or as may be required by any governmental agency or self-regulatory organization having jurisdiction thereof within such time as requested by any such governmental agency or self-regulatory organization.

PORTFOLIO MANAGEMENT SERVICES OF THE SUB-ADVISER. The Sub-Adviser is hereby employed and authorized to select portfolio securities and other instruments for investment by the Fund, to purchase and to sell securities and other instruments for the Fund Account, and upon making any purchase or sale decision, to select brokers and other counterparties and place orders for the execution of such portfolio transactions in accordance with Sections 6 and 7 hereof (as amended from time to time). In providing portfolio management services to the Fund Account, the Sub-Adviser shall be subject to and shall conform to such investment restrictions as are set forth in the 1940 Act and the rules thereunder, the Internal Revenue Code, applicable state securities laws, applicable statutes and regulations of foreign jurisdictions, the supervision and control of the Board of Directors of Great-West Funds, such specific instructions as the Board of Directors may adopt and communicate to the Sub-Adviser, the investment objective, policies and restrictions of Great-West Funds applicable to the Fund furnished pursuant to Section 5 of this Agreement and other instructions communicated to the Sub-Adviser by the Adviser. In so doing, the Sub-Adviser shall manage the Fund Account subject to the investment limitations of the 1940 Act as if the Fund Account were a separate registered investment company, unless otherwise instructed by the Adviser or Great-West Funds. The Sub-Adviser is not authorized by Great-West Funds or the Adviser to take any action, including the purchase or sale of securities for the Fund Account, in contravention of any restriction, limitation, policy or instruction described in the previous sentence. At Great-West Funds’ reasonable request, the Sub-Adviser will consult with Great-West Funds or with the Adviser with respect to any decision made by it with respect to the investments of the Fund Account. The Adviser will provide all of the services described in the Advisory Agreement other than those services delegated to the Sub-Adviser hereunder. Except to the extent prohibited or limited hereunder or in the policies and restrictions of Great-West Funds applicable to the Fund furnished pursuant to Section 5 of this Agreement, Sub-Adviser is authorized and empowered to include derivatives in the Fund Account. Derivatives may include, among others, credit default swaps, total return swaps, bullet swaps and other types of swaps, options, futures, foreign exchange forwards and other derivatives (including, without limitation, futures contracts or swaps with respect to financial instruments and any group or index of securities (or any interest therein based upon the value thereof), options (in any combination) on such contracts and instruments and credit linked and participation notes). Derivatives may be used to exploit market inefficiencies, replicate traditional securities with better risk and reward profiles and for interest rate and other hedging purposes relating to particular investments or overall management of the Fund Account. In using derivatives, Sub-Adviser takes into account, among other things, structural, operational and counterparty risks, as well as the characteristics of the underlying investment or index and is authorized to instruct the Custodian to deposit any property as collateral with any agent or to segregate assets in an account in the name of a counterparty, all on such terms and conditions as Sub-Adviser shall determine to be appropriate. The Sub-Adviser will, no less frequently than annually, present to the Board of Directors of Great-West Funds in person and provide such materials as the Adviser or Great-West Funds reasonably requests. The Sub-Adviser will also cooperate in periodic compliance inspections of the Sub-Adviser by the Adviser. The Sub-Adviser is authorized on behalf of the Fund to (i) negotiate and enter into agreements and execute any documents documents, open, continue and terminate brokerage accounts and other trading arrangements required to meet the obligations of the Fund with respect to any investments made for the Fund Account which shall include any market and/or industry standard documentation and the standard reasonable and customary representations contained therein; and (ii) acknowledge the receipt of brokers’ risk disclosure statements, electronic trading disclosure statements and similar disclosures. Adviser agrees to execute any documentation that may be necessary to establish such brokerage and trading arrangements and accounts. The Sub-Adviser shall not have the authority to cause Great-West Funds to deliver securities and other property, or pay cash to the Sub-Adviser. When due to the nature of the Fund Account and the investment objective, policies and restrictions of Great-West Funds applicable to the Fund furnished pursuant to Section 5 of this Agreement, Sub-Adviser requires a reasonable period of time to invest the Fund Account in accordance with such guidelines, Adviser and Sub-Adviser will agree to a period of time (not to exceed [XX] days) during which Sub-Adviser shall not be considered to be in breach of any investment guideline relating to percentage limitations, minimum and maximum restrictions, diversification requirements, duration guidelines and/or average quality ratings. Further, during such period, Sub-Adviser shall not be expected to obtain full market exposure to any benchmark indicated in the investment objective or guidelines. Notwithstanding the foregoing, during such period, Sub-Adviser shall comply with any prohibitions or restrictions on the purchase of a particular type of security or asset class. The Sub-Adviser shall maintain all accounts, books and records with respect to the Fund Account as are required of a sub-advisor of a registered investment company pursuant to the 1940 Act and Investment Advisers Act of 1940, as amended (the “Advisers Act”), and the rules thereunder. In compliance with the requirements of Rule 31a-3 under the 1940 Act, the Sub-Adviser hereby agrees that all records that it maintains for the Fund Account are the property of the Fund and will promptly surrender them to designated officers of Great-West Funds any or all such records upon request. The Sub-Adviser agrees to preserve for the periods described by Rule 31a-2 under the 1940 Act any records that it maintains for the Fund and that are required to be maintained by Rule 31a-1 under the 1940 Act. Any such records shall be made available, within five business days of the request, to the Fund’s accountants or auditors during regular business hours at the Sub-Adviser’s offices upon written notice. In addition, the Sub-Adviser will provide any materials reasonably related to the investment sub-advisory services provided hereunder, as may be reasonably requested in writing by Great-West Funds or the Adviser or as may be required by any governmental agency or self-regulatory organization having jurisdiction thereof within such time as requested by any such governmental agency or self-regulatory organization. Notwithstanding the foregoing, Sub-Adviser has no responsibility for the maintenance of the records of the Fund, except for those related to the Fund Account that are required to be maintained by the Sub-Adviser under applicable requirements of the 1940 Act, the Advisers Act, and the rules thereunder.
